引言 随着数字货币的普及,越来越多的人开始使用不同的交易平台来管理和交易他们的虚拟资产。在众多交易平台中...
比特币是一种去中心化的数字货币,它的交易和存储依赖于区块链技术。每个比特币用户需要一个钱包来存储其比特币,而这个钱包的标识则是钱包地址。钱包地址是一个特定格式的字符串,通常以字母和数字的组合形式存在。了解钱包地址的生成过程,不仅可以帮助用户更好地管理自己的资产,也能提高对比特币使用的安全性。
比特币钱包地址的生成涉及多个步骤,从用户的私钥开始,逐步形成可公开使用的地址。整个过程主要可以划分为以下几个阶段:
以下是具体的比特币钱包地址生成步骤,帮助用户理解如何从零开始生成一个新的比特币地址。
用户可以通过使用随机数生成器或者使用专业的软件来生成私钥。重要的是,私钥的随机性和保密性将直接决定钱包的安全性。私钥必须存储在安全的地方,任何人拿到私钥,都能控制用户的比特币。
私钥生成后,用户需要使用椭圆曲线加密算法来生成公钥。可以通过多种编程语言等工具自动完成这一过程。公钥是和私钥一一对应的,用于发布给他人,用于接收比特币。
生成的公钥需要经过SHA-256算法进行哈希计算,然后再进行RIPEMD-160哈希处理。第一步的SHA-256会生成32字节的输出,而第二步RIPEMD-160会将其缩减为20字节的地址前缀。
将上一步生成的哈希值前添加版本字节(对于比特币地址,版本字节通常是0x00),然后计算出校验和,校验和的计算方式是通过SHA-256对上述数据进行两次哈希,取输出的前4个字节作为校验和。最终,地址的完整字节流是:版本字节 哈希值 校验和。
为了方便人们记忆和输入,比特币钱包地址需要被转换成Base58Check格式。此格式只允许大写字母、小写字母和数字组成,避免了一些难以识别的字符,如0(零)、O(字母O)、I(字母I)和l(小写字母l),提高了使用的便捷性。
保管比特币钱包地址的生成信息,如私钥和恢复助记词,是十分重要的。为了确保用户的比特币安全,以下几点建议可供参考:
如果用户不慎丢失了比特币钱包地址,恢复过程将取决于用户是否备份了私钥或助记词。
比特币有多种类型的钱包地址,主要包括:
比特币钱包的安全性是用户最关心的问题之一,主要有几个方面:
比特币是去中心化的,一旦交易成功就无法撤回。但若用户未能妥善保管私钥或钱包地址导致丢失,理论上信息无法恢复。
在使用比特币进行支付时,钱包地址是交易的核心要素,用于标识支付的发起方和接收方。用户依据钱包地址细节,准确发送所需比特币,同时也确保了交易的零成本、不受地域限制。
比特币钱包地址的生成过程是理解比特币使用的重要基础,了解生成原理和步骤不仅能帮助用户安全、有效地管理比特币资产,还能进一步增强对这个去中心化数字货币的理解。保护钱包地址信息的安全性,避免因操作失误而导致的资金损失,是每位比特币用户都应重视的问题。
比特币的未来充满机会和挑战,用户应该不断更新自己的知识,与时俱进。同时,加强对比特币钱包和地址的了解,有助于在数字货币领域更灵活地应对变化,最大化自身的利益。